Have you ever felt overwhelmed, sad, anxious or not equipped to deal with life's stressors? Do you have issues getting along with your significant other, children, family, coworkers or friends, or struggle with parenting strategies or a loss? I'd love to talk with you about these concerns. As a Licensed Clinical Professional Counselor (LCPC), Certified Clinical Anxiety Treatment Professional (CCATP), and Certified School Counselor, I have over 25 years experience in the counseling field. I have worked with many children, teens, adults, couples, small groups and families, with a wide range of issues, including changing families, divorce, coping skills, loss, anxiety, depression, ADHD, behavior problems, parenting concerns, relational conflict and LGBTQ+ community exploration. In addition to working in schools, private practice, and an online platform, I spent time interning at Sheppard Pratt Psychiatric Hospital Day School, working at Job Corps with teens/young adults, and facilitating divorce groups in the family courts. I utilize many approaches to counseling, depending on the individual and situation, especially CBT (Cognitive Behavior Therapy), Client Centered Therapy and Solution Focused Therapy. On a personal note, I have been with my husband for 25 years and we have three teen-aged children- 2 girls and a boy. Our younger daughter has Epilepsy, severe Autism, ADHD and Intellectual Disability, so I have a lot of experience with handling challenges that special needs families face and caregiving fatigue. Raising our three kids has significantly helped me grow within my professional role as a therapist (and vice versa). I can help anyone who needs support, understanding and compassion, and be there to listen and help you and your family navigate through life's many challenges.
